The sign-up procedure for is actually pretty long: it took me about 20 to thirty minutes to complete, so ensure you reserve time to finish it because if you stop mid-sign-up and leave your web browser, it will not save your responses and you’ll need to start all over once again.

From there, you’ll be asked a series of concerns in a consumption questionnaire about your gender identity, age, sexual orientation, and relationship status. It is worth keeping in mind that the business offers a variety of choices for explaining your gender identity and sexual orientation. For instance, you can select from lady, guy, non-binary, transfeminine, transmasculine, agender, “I do not understand”, “Prefer not to say”, and “Other” for explaining your gender identity. Relatively, offers users more choices to describe their gender than Talkspace does. In detailing your sexual preference, you are provided the options of directly, gay, lesbian, bi/pan, “Choose not to state”, “Questioning”, queer, nonsexual, “I do not know”, and “Other”.

Remarkably enough, users will find below this concern in the kind a highlighted truth: “Therapists on the platform have diverse backgrounds. You’ll be able to ask for a Christian therapist if needed”. So, during the consumption questionnaire, if you address that your religion is Christian, you will be asked “Would you like to be matched with a Christian-based therapist?”

Nevertheless, if you answer that you relate to a different faith, you will not get asked if you want to match with a therapist of that faith. I tried answering this concern 3 times, each time stating I was from a various faith, and never got that very same follow-up. That being stated, the only options for “Which religion do you relate to?” consist of Christianity, Judaism, Islam, and Other.

After the concerns about your identity and religious association, you will be asked to finish concerns about your psychological health history, such as whether you have ever been in treatment before and what led you to treatment today. Options for what led you to therapy consist of “I have actually been feeling depressed”, “My mood is hindering my job/school performance”, “I am mourning”, and 10 other options. You will be asked what your expectations are from your therapist, such as a therapist who listens, explores your past, teaches your new skills, appoints you homework, and more.

The platform will ask you to rate your current physical health and eating routines from great, reasonable, and bad.

Then, it will ask you if you are experiencing frustrating sadness or depression. Following this, there will be a few questions from the Patient Health Questionnaire, or the PHQ-9, an evaluation used to screen for depression.

If you are currently used as well as how frequently you consume alcohol, you will be asked. Other screening concerns towards completion include if you have any problems with intimacy and when the last time you thought of suicide was– if ever.

In addition to depression, it asks you if you are experiencing anxiety or panic attacks, or persistent discomfort. Other demographic questions include how you would rate your current monetary status on the same excellent, reasonable, or bad scale.
